Cefoperazone injection is used to treat bacterial infections in the different parts of the body. Cefoperazone injection belongs to the class of medicines known as cephalosporin antibiotics. It works by killing bacteria or preventing their growth.

Product Description:

Cefoperazone Sodium Injection is a powerful third-generation cephalosporin antibiotic used to combat serious bacterial infections. It acts by disrupting bacterial cell wall synthesis, effectively eliminating both Gram-positive and Gram-negative bacteria, including many drug-resistant strains. This injection is indicated for severe infections such as respiratory tract infections, urinary tract infections, intra-abdominal infections, septicemia, meningitis, skin and soft tissue infections, and infections of bones and joints. Administered intravenously or intramuscularly, it ensures rapid absorption and effective blood levels, making it suitable for critical care situations. Available under brand names like Cefobid and multiple generics, it is manufactured by various pharmaceutical companies worldwide. Cefoperazone Sodium is valued in clinical practice for its broad-spectrum activity and bactericidal effect, providing healthcare professionals with a reliable option for treating complex and life-threatening bacterial infections. Careful dosing and monitoring are essential to achieve optimal results and prevent bacterial resistance. This antibiotic continues to play a vital role in modern healthcare, particularly in hospital settings, where prompt and effective infection control is critical.
